1. Daryl Janmaat:

According major English tabloid Daily Mail, the Red Devils have already approached Feyenoord for acquiring the services of Daryl Janmaat, the versatile right wing back who has impressed Louis Van Gaal with his show in the world Cup. The 24 year old has just one year remaining in his contract for the Dutch outfit who expect that the player will leave the club in the summer. As the defense requires major changes as Van Gaal takes over, the 62 year old legendary manager believes that Janmaat remains a key player to his unconventional 5-3-2 or 4-3-3 tactical setup.  Janmaat who primarily plays as a right back is certainly a better defender than Rafael and can also put a major shift in as a right wing back constantly shuttling up and down with his tireless runs.
